Can we offset the automatic page numbering?

Hello. Can we change the offset for the automatic page numbering when you do Make Bookends Notecard? I am referring to the "@nnn" that appears at the top of a new notecard.

If the PDF page number (embedded in the PDF, not what you see) begins with 1, and If the reference associated with the PDF has a page number or range in the Pages field Bookends, will start the page numbering in the notecard with it.

For example, if the Pages field contains 45-49, Bookends will number an annotation on the first page as 45.

Thank you. I was wondering if we can override this action. I have a PDF whose first page is 561. Bookends mistakenly makes notecards for the first page at 1112, second page at 1113. So there's no way for me to override this by adding an offset (by means unknown) of (in this case) –551?

Not automatically..

Either the PDF has the first page set internally, which Bookends uses (probably in your case, it's seemingly telling Bookends it's 113.) or it doesn't (or it's set to 1, which I gather isn't the case in this example), in which case Bookends uses the first page in the Pages field.

But of course you can change the page yourslef in the notecard -- just double click on it and edit the page number to 561.
